Exploring the Art of Expression through Latin Dance

Latin Dance

Latin dance is not just about movement; it's about expressing emotions, culture, and history through the art of dance. The rhythmic beats, vibrant costumes, and intricate steps all come together to tell a story that transcends language barriers and connects people on a deeper level.

The Power of Expression

Latin dance forms like Salsa, Bachata, and Merengue offer a unique way to express joy, passion, love, and even sorrow through movement. Each dance has its own style and flair, allowing dancers to convey a wide range of emotions and narratives.

Connecting with Culture

Latin dance is deeply rooted in the rich cultural heritage of Latin America and the Caribbean. By learning these dances, individuals can not only connect with the music and rhythms but also gain a deeper understanding of the traditions and stories behind each dance form.

Physical and Emotional Benefits

Besides being a fun and engaging activity, Latin dance also offers numerous physical and emotional benefits. From improving cardiovascular health and flexibility to boosting confidence and reducing stress, dancing can have a positive impact on both body and mind.

Embracing Diversity

Latin dance welcomes people from all walks of life to come together and celebrate diversity. Whether you're a beginner or an experienced dancer, the dance floor is a place where everyone can express themselves freely and connect with others through the universal language of movement.
